Abstract
An advancing reaction front model has been developed with the help of a modified geometric configuration of the liquid membrane system in ca se of facilitated transport. Sauter mean diameter is used as the chara cteristic diameter of the W/O emulsion drop in the model. Analytical s olution of the model equations has been presented. While developing th e physical model, effort has been made to highlight the effects of dif ferent parameters on the separation characteristics of Type-1 facilita ted transport through the membrane.
